Resource Capacity Planning
Resource Capacity Planning enables you to model the supply of generic resources from business units and the demand for those generic resources by projects. This in turn defines the resource constraints for portfolio
selection and helping you to maximize utilization of your NPD resources.
This is top-down approach to resource planning. Planning the supply and demand of generic resources (Scientist, Technician, Marketing Lead, etc.), rather than the named resource (Bill Smith, Sue Jones, etc) enables you to achieve the goal of understanding overall resource constraints and costs, without having to track named resources at a detailed level. This often achieves about 80% of the value of doing resource management with only 20% of the effort.

Financial Budgeting, Revenue Forecasting and Tracking
Many organizations struggle to combine their annual budgeting cycles and capital approval process with their strategic planning and portfolio management process. At best, the result is a lot of extra work trying to reconcile budgets with portfolio decisions and strategic roadmaps. At worst, this disconnect leads to funds being misallocated to low priority initiatives, rather than being focused on projects that strategic goals of the organization
